Targeted Advertising

Social media lets businesses reach certain people using advanced targeting. With Facebook Ads Manager, ads can be aimed at folks based on age, where they live, what they like, and how they act.

This type of ad targeting boosts the chances of getting results and improves marketing investments. By focusing on a specific group, companies spend wisely and see more success.

A key resource is Facebook Ads Manager. It lets companies choose their audience with great detail. They can select by demographics, interests, online actions, and what they buy.

Facebook Ads Manager helps in making campaigns that precisely target the right customers. It ensures ads reach people who are more likely to respond positively.

“Targeted advertising makes companies’ marketing more effective. It reaches people who are actually interested in what’s offered. This leads to better campaigns and smarter spending.”

Targeting specific groups on platforms like Facebook makes marketing more efficient. Companies can focus on a small, interested group instead of a large, indifferent one.

Targeted ads help businesses save effort and money. They can concentrate on customers who are central to their success.

Analytic Metric Description
Audience Reach Measures the number of unique users who view social media content
Engagement Rate Calculates the percentage of users who interact with content (likes, comments, shares)
Click-Through Rate (CTR) Measures the percentage of users who click on a link within a post or ad
Conversion Rate Tracks the percentage of users who complete a desired action (e.g., purchase, sign-up)
Customer Lifetime Value (CLV) Predicts the total revenue a business can expect from a customer over their lifetime

Social Media Platforms

There are many social media platforms businesses can use. Each one has special features to help share your brand’s story. Understanding platforms like Facebook, Twitter, Instagram, and others helps you connect better.

Facebook

Facebook is the biggest with 2.8 billion users each month. Businesses can make pages to display products and talk to their audience. Its ads and targeting options are perfect for reaching different types of people.

Twitter

Twitter is all about quick updates and chats. It has around 330 million users monthly. Using hashtags and retweets makes your messages go further.

Instagram

Instagram is big on photos and videos. It has over 1 billion users every month. It’s great for showing off products and the lifestyle your brand promotes.

LinkedIn

LinkedIn is top for professional networking, focusing on a B2B audience. It has 740 million members. You can share insights, find job talents, and connect with industry professionals here.

Pinterest

Pinterest is about visual ideas and inspiration. It has 450 million users a month. Businesses use it to inspire and drive people to their sites.

YouTube

YouTube is the leading video platform. Businesses make videos to educate and entertain over 2 billion users. It’s great for driving traffic and making money from ads.

Using social media platforms wisely helps reach your audience. It’s key to pick the right ones for your brand to meet your goals.
